
Кипарисовый ларец (Juniper Coffret)
'Кипарисовый ларец (Juniper Coffret)' Summary
**Summary:** "Juniper Coffret" is a collection of poems that reflects Annensky's personal experiences with grief and loss. The poems are often elegiac in tone, mourning the death of loved ones and the passage of time. Annensky's existentialist leanings are evident in his exploration of themes such as the meaninglessness of life and the inevitability of death. Despite the somber subject matter, "Juniper Coffret" is not without moments of beauty and hope. Annensky's poems are filled with vivid imagery and musicality, and they offer glimpses of the poet's own resilience and strength in the face of adversity. The collection is divided into three sections. The first section, "Cypress Box," contains poems that deal with themes of death and mourning. The second section, "Triolets," is a series of short, lyrical poems that explore various aspects of love and loss. The third section, "Last Poems," includes poems that were written towards the end of Annensky's life and reflect on his own mortality and the legacy he will leave behind. **Description:** "Juniper Coffret" is a powerful and moving collection of poems that offers a unique glimpse into the mind of one of Russia's most important poets. Annensky's exploration of existential themes and his mastery of language make this collection a must-read for anyone interested in Russian literature or philosophy.Book Details
